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ups chopped tomatoes (preferably cherry)
- 1 cucumber, peeled and diced
- 1 avocado, diced
- 4 oz cubed feta cheese (or vegan cheese alternative)
- 2 tablespoons minced red onion
- 1 handful of parsley, minced (about 2 tablespoons)
- 2 tablespoons olive oil
- 1 tablespoon red apple vinegar
- black pepper
Instructions
- Chop the tomatoes into medium-sized pieces and transfer them to a mixing bowl.
- Peel and seed the cucumber, then dice it into small pieces and add it to the bowl.
- Dice the avocado and add it to the mixture.
- Cube the feta cheese (or vegan alternative) and stir it into the salad.
- Add minced red onion and parsley to the bowl.
- In a separate bowl, whisk together olive oil, red apple vinegar, and black pepper until combined.
- Drizzle the dressing over the salad ingredients and toss gently to combine without mashing the avocado or cheese.
- Serve immediately for optimal freshness.
